The City of Helotes released part of the 911 calls and dash cam video from an incident last month involving an off-duty Leon Valley police officer.

Helotes and Leon Valley police are investigating the May 1 incident to determine whether the Leon Valley officer was given special treatment.

Neighbors called complaining about a man who they said was drunk and firing his weapon toward their homes.

The man was detained and led away, but there's no record of an arrest.

Neighbors who called 911 said anyone else surely would have been hauled off to jail.

As the investigation continues, the Leon Valley officer is on suspension.

Police departments in Leon Valley and Helotes are conducting internal investigations into an incident earlier this month in which an off-duty Leon Valley police officer was said to have fired shots in a Helotes neighborhood while intoxicated.


Authorities said Helotes police responded May 1 to reports of shots fired at Leslie Road and Rainbow Ridge. Residents told investigators the off-duty officer was intoxicated and fired shots. Helotes police reportedly took the man away but didn't take him to jail.


The officer has been suspended pending a full investigation...
